Video: Kann die Update-Anweisung zurückgesetzt werden?
2024 Autor: Lynn Donovan | [email protected]. Zuletzt bearbeitet: 2023-12-15 23:42
5 Antworten. Die kurze Antwort lautet: Nein. Sie müssen die DB jedoch nicht offline schalten, um eine teilweise Wiederherstellung einer oder mehrerer Tabellen durchzuführen. Du kann Stellen Sie ein Backup in einer separaten Datenbank wieder her und verwenden Sie dann TSQL-Abfragen, um die Zeilen wiederherzustellen, die von Ihrem. negativ beeinflusst wurden aktualisieren.
In ähnlicher Weise können Sie sich fragen, ob wir die Update-Anweisung in SQL Server rückgängig machen können.
Indem Sie Ihre SQL EINFÜGUNG AKTUALISIEREN oder LÖSCHEN Stellungnahme in einer TRANSAKTION Sie die Fähigkeit haben ROLLBACK oder COMMIT Ihre Änderungen. Wenn Sie wickeln Sie die SQL in einem TRAN Aussage kannst du führe die ROLLBACK-Befehl und rückgängig machen was Sie versehentlich tat.
Wissen Sie auch, ob ein Rollback nach dem Commit durchgeführt werden kann? Bis du verpflichten eine Transaktion: Nach Sie verpflichten der Transaktion sind die Änderungen für die ausgeführten Anweisungen anderer Benutzer sichtbar nach das verpflichten . Du kann zurückrollen (Rückgängig machen) alle Änderungen gemacht während der Transaktion mit dem ROLLBACK Aussage (siehe ROLLBACK.
Wissen Sie auch, was die Rollback-Anweisung bewirkt?
ROLLBACK-Anweisung . Die ROLLBACK-Anweisung ist die Umkehrung von COMMIT Stellungnahme . Es macht einige oder alle Datenbankänderungen, die während der aktuellen Transaktion vorgenommen wurden, rückgängig. Normalerweise nur das fehlgeschlagene SQL Stellungnahme wird zurückgesetzt, nicht die gesamte Transaktion.
Können wir nach dem Commit in SQL Server ein Rollback durchführen?
Commit in SQL Server-Commit wird für dauerhafte Änderungen verwendet. Wann wir verwenden Verpflichten in jeder Abfrage dann die durch diese Abfrage vorgenommene Änderung Wille dauerhaft und sichtbar sein. Wir können 'T Rollback nach das Verpflichten.
Empfohlen:
Welches Tag kann verwendet werden, um die benutzerdefinierte Methode in JSP zu definieren?
Das Deklarations-Tag ist eines der Scripting-Elemente in JSP. Dieses Tag wird zum Deklarieren der Variablen verwendet. Darüber hinaus kann Deklaration Tag auch Methoden und Klassen deklarieren. Jsp-Initialisierer scannt den Code und findet das Deklarations-Tag und initialisiert alle Variablen, Methoden und Klassen
Kann keine Verbindung zum Server herstellen wird möglicherweise nicht ausgeführt Kann keine Verbindung zum MySQL-Server auf 127.0 0.1 10061 hergestellt werden?
Wenn der MySQL-Server unter Windows läuft, können Sie eine Verbindung über TCP/IP herstellen. Sie sollten auch überprüfen, ob der von Ihnen verwendete TCP/IP-Port nicht von einer Firewall oder einem Port-Blockierungsdienst blockiert wurde. Der Fehler (2003) Can't connect to MySQL server on ' server' (10061) zeigt an, dass die Netzwerkverbindung abgelehnt wurde
WARUM WIRD MEINE UHRZEIT UND DATUM ständig zurückgesetzt?
In Fällen, in denen sich Ihr Datum oder Ihre Uhrzeit von Ihrer vorherigen Einstellung ändert, ist es wahrscheinlich, dass Ihr Computer mit einem Zeitserver synchronisiert wird. Um die Änderung zu verhindern, deaktivieren Sie die Zeitsynchronisierung. Klicken Sie mit der rechten Maustaste auf die Zeit- und Datumsanzeige auf der rechten Seite der Windows-Taskleiste und wählen Sie "Datum/Uhrzeit anpassen"
Können DML-Anweisungen zurückgesetzt werden?
Die Wirkung einer DML-Anweisung ist nicht dauerhaft, bis Sie die Transaktion, die sie enthält, festschreiben. Eine Transaktion ist eine Folge von SQL-Anweisungen, die Oracle Database als Einheit behandelt (es kann eine einzelne DML-Anweisung sein). Bis eine Transaktion festgeschrieben ist, kann sie zurückgesetzt (undone) werden
Was bedeutet es, wenn eine Verbindung zurückgesetzt wird?
Verbindung wurde zurückgesetzt bedeutet, dass Ihre Computer ein Datenpaket an die Gegenstelle gesendet haben. Anstelle einer Antwort sendete die Gegenstelle ein FIN-Paket (Sortieren nach Beendigung), das die Verbindung schloss. Eine andere Ursache ist, dass die Internetadresse (IP) Ihres Computers auf der schwarzen Liste steht und Sie nicht hereingelassen werden, egal was passiert